Zen mimarisi! Yerli Haiguang x86 CPU ölçüldü: küçülmüş olmasına rağmen, büyük önem taşıyor

Son yıllarda, yerel CPU işlemcileri büyük bir hızla ilerledi ve x86 mimarisinden Zhaoxin ve Haiguang, MIPS mimarisinden Loongson ve Ingenics, ARM mimarisinden Feiteng ve Kunpeng, Alpha mimarisi Shenwei ve RISC-V gibi farklı mimarilerde gelişti. Ali Xuantie'nin Mimarisi vb.

onların arasında, Hygon (Hygon) çok özel bir varlıktır, çünkü aslında AMD'den resmi yetkilendirme almıştır (bunun bir teknoloji transferi olmadığını unutmayın) ve büyük başarıya sahip en son Zen mimarisi.Performans açısından en çok beklenen, ancak başarabilir Kapsam kafa karıştırıcıydı.

Son zamanlarda, yetkili donanım değerlendirme web sitesi AnandTech, derinlemesine analiz ve test için Dhyana'nın 8 çekirdekli masaüstü sürümü ve Dhyana Plus'ın 32 çekirdekli sunucu sürümü dahil olmak üzere Haiguang işlemcilerini satın aldı.

1. AMD ve Haiguang arasındaki karmaşık işbirliği

Aslında, Haiguang'ın AMD x86 mimarisi yetkilendirmesini elde etmesi çok zahmetli. ABD hükümeti buna yeşil ışık yakmasına rağmen, Intelin patent kısıtlamalarını ve ilgili yasaları aşmak için büyük bir daire çizdi:

AMD ve Tianjin Haiguang Information Technology Co., Ltd. (Tianjin Haiguang), iki ana kooperatif şirketi olarak, ortak girişimler aracılığıyla iki yeni şirket kurdu. Biri Chengdu Haiguang Microelectronics Technology Co., Ltd. (Haikuang Microelectronics) ve diğeri Chengdu. Haiguang Entegre Devre Tasarımı Co., Ltd. (Haiguang Entegre Devre).

Haiguang Microelectronics esas olarak AMD'nin% 51'i tarafından kontrol ediliyor, AMD tarafından yetkilendirilmiş IP'ye (fikri mülkiyet) sahip ve çip üretiminden sorumluyken, Haiguang IC, çip tasarımı ve satışından sorumlu olan% 70 oranında Tianjin Haiguang tarafından kontrol ediliyor.

Bir Haiguang işlemcinin doğuşu 11 adıma ayrılabilir:

1. AMD, çekirdek tasarımı Haiguang Microelectronics'e lisanslar ve önerilen bir SoC düzeni sağlar

2. Haiguang Microelectronics, Haiguang IC'ye çip tasarım planı sağlar

3. Haiguang Integrated Circuit, Haiguang Microelectronics'e değişiklik önerilerini geri bildirecektir

4. AMD mühendisleri önerileri inceler ve değiştirir ve bunları onaylar veya reddeder

5. Haiguang Microelectronics nihai tasarım kat planını Haiguang IC'ye iade edecek ve siparişleri kabul etmeye hazırlanacaktır

6. Haiguang IC, Haiguang Microelectronics'ten gofret ve silikon gofret sipariş etti

7. Haiguang Microelectronics, OEM üretimi için GlobalFoundries ile iletişime geçti

8. GlobalFoundries, tasarıma göre önceden belirlenmiş bir frekans / voltaj ve verim oranına ulaşır

9. Haiguang Microelectronics, Haiguang Integrated Circuits'e eksiksiz silikon gofret satıyor

10. Haiguang IC, Çin'deki silikon çip ambalajını tamamladı

11. Haiguang IC, Çin ana kara pazarında bitmiş işlemciler satıyor

Bayıldın mı İmkân yok, en ileri teknolojiyi elde etmek çok zor.

Özel dikkat şudur: Haiguang'ın elde ettiği şey sadece AMD 14nm Zen mimarisinin IP yetkilendirmesidir, eksiksiz bir teknoloji transferi değildir.Temel tasarım, teknoloji ve patentler hala AMD'ye aittir.Haiguang yalnızca kendi ihtiyaçlarına göre ileri düzeyde değişiklik yapabilir ve özelleştirebilir.

Örneğin, teknoloji transferi bir arazi parçası satın almakla eşdeğerdir.Emlakçısınız.Yüksek katlı bir binayı kendiniz planlayabilir ve inşa edebilirsiniz.İstediğiniz her şeyi yapabilirsiniz. ARM tabanlı Huawei Kirin böyle.

IP yetkilendirme, kaba bir ev satın almaya eşdeğerdir.Siz sadece ev sahibisiniz.Mobilyaları kendiniz dekore edip monte edebilirsiniz, ancak binanın yapısını değiştiremezsiniz. Duvara böcek takmakla ilgili hiçbir şey yapamazsınız.

Üstelik AMD, Zen mimarisinin tamamını değil, kastrasyon sonrası kalan kan versiyonunu yetkilendirmez.Performans, Ryzen ve Xiaolong ile aynı seviyede değildir, bu nedenle sonraki test sonuçlarına psikolojik olarak hazırlıklı olmalısınız.

Ancak her halükarda, evin parasını siz ödediyseniz, sahibi sizsiniz, yani Haiguang gerçekten bir yerli işlemci ve böylesine karmaşık ve gelişmiş bir x86 mimarisinin tasarımını özümseyip iyileştirebilir, herkes bunu yapamaz. nın-nin.

Haiguang işlemcili Sugon iş istasyonu

2. Haiguang Zen mimarisinin hadım edilmesi ve değiştirilmesi

Haiguang, adını parlatmak ve değiştirmek için doğrudan AMD Zen mimarisi çipini almadı.AMD o kadar cömert değil.Bir yandan tasarımı kendi başına değiştirmeye izin verirken, diğer yandan mimari özelliklerinde de birçok düzene imza attı.

Bu konu hakkında resmi bir bilgi yok. AMD ve Haiguang son derece düşük anahtarlı ve ağzı sıkıdır, ancak çeşitli analizler ve testler yoluyla AnandTech birçok sırrı keşfetti.

1. Temel yapı değişmeden kalır

Haiguang işlemcisinin temel düzeni, orijinal Zen ile tamamen aynıdır. , Önbellek kapasitesi, TLB kapasitesi, port düzeni vb. Değişmemiştir.Örneğin, birinci seviye komut önbelleği 4 kanal 64KB, birinci seviye veri önbelleği 8 kanal 32KB, ikinci seviye önbellek 8 kanal 512KB ve üçüncü seviye önbellek 8MB'lik 16 kanaldır.

Testler, bellek erişim süresinin birinci düzey önbellek için 4 döngü, ikinci düzey önbellek için 12 döngü, üçüncü düzey önbellek için 37-40 döngü ve bellek gecikmesinin 284-307 döngü olduğunu göstermektedir.

İlk seviye önbellek okuma hızı çekirdek başına yaklaşık 100 GB / sn'dir ve yazma hızı yaklaşık 51 GB / sn'dir. Sekiz çekirdekli DDR4 belleğin okuma hızı 38,5 GB / sn ve yazma hızı 35,8 GB / sn'dir.

Zen mimarisi çekirdek diyagramı

2. Yeni şifreleme mekanizması

Güvenlik nedeniyle, gümrükler bu konuda büyük değişiklikler yaptı.

Xiaolong'un Zen mimarisi, RSA, ECDSA, ECDH, SHA, AES ve diğer şifreleme algoritmalarını içeren AMD SEV sanallaştırma şifreleme teknolojisine sahiptir.Haiguang bunu daha kontrol edilebilir olan Çin tarafından piyasaya sürülen SM2, SM3, SM4 olarak değiştirdi.

SM2, RSA'dan daha gelişmiş, enerji açısından verimli ve daha güvenli bir eliptik eğri açık anahtarlı şifreleme algoritmasıdır. 17 Aralık 2010'da Devlet Kriptografi İdaresi tarafından piyasaya sürüldü.

SM3, kriptografik hash fonksiyonu standardına ait bir hash algoritmasıdır. Dijital imza ve doğrulama, mesaj doğrulama kodu üretimi ve doğrulaması, rastgele sayı üretimi vb. İçin kullanılır. Prensip, güvenlik ve verimlilik SHA-256, National Cryptographic Administration 2010 ile benzerdir. 17 Aralık'ta yayınlandı.

SM4, veri şifreleme için kullanılan bir blok şifreleme algoritmasıdır. Blokun uzunluğu ve gizli anahtar, 21 Mart 2012'de Ulusal Şifreleme İdaresi tarafından yayınlanan AES-128'e benzer şekilde 128 bittir.

Linux çekirdeği, bu şifreleme algoritmalarını desteklemek için ilgili talimatları da ekledi, ancak ilginç olan, sadece Haiguang işlemcisi üzerinde başarılı bir şekilde test etmekle kalmayıp, aynı zamanda AMD Xiaolong üzerinde de çalışabilmeleridir.

3. Komut seti küçüldü

AMD'nin en zor başladığı yer burası.Çok sayıda talimat ya hızı düşürdü ya da doğrudan kesti, bu da performans üzerinde büyük bir etkiye sahip.

Test şunu buldu Haiguang edinme mimarisinin tamsayı performansı temelde aynı kaldı, ancak kayan nokta performansı çok şey kaybetti. DIV, SQRT ve diğer kayan nokta talimatları doğrudan kayboldu ve çok sayıda MMX / SSE basit talimat yavaşlatıldı:

Bunların tümü, günlük temel performans için gerekli olan temel talimatlardır.Daha yavaş hız, gerçek performansı doğrudan düşürür.

Ek olarak, Dhyana'nın masaüstü sürümü ve Dhyana Plus'ın sunucu sürümü de çok farklı.Örneğin, kritik önem taşıyan rastgele sayı üretme algoritması, sunucu sürümünde ciddi şekilde zayıfladı.

RDRAND algoritması aslında Haiguang tarafında daha hızlıdır ve sunucu sürümünde çok daha hızlıdır.RDSEED algoritması Haiguang masaüstünde de daha hızlıdır, ancak sunucuda 10 kata kadar daha yavaştır.

Aslında, her ikisi de Haiguangın BIOS'undan açılıp kapatılabilir.

AVX ve AVX2 komut setleri de çok garip. Test, Haiguang'ın desteklendiğini gösteriyor, ancak devre dışı bırakılmış gibi görünüyor. İlgili testler hiç çalıştırılamıyor. AESNI, SHA, CLMUL, FMA4, BMI, BMI2 ve diğer talimatlar için istisna yok.

Bu talimatların olmaması ne kadar etkileyecek? gibi AES kodlamasıyla, iki 32 çekirdekli Haiguang, giriş seviyesi 4 çekirdekli Ryzen 31200'ü bile çalıştıramaz:

Üçüncüsü, Haiguang işlemci şuna benziyor

Uzun bir süre konuştuktan sonra tanrıya sorma zamanı.

Bu, 8 çekirdekli bir Haiguang masaüstü işlemcisinin mühendislik örneğidir. Yüzeye HYGON Haiguang logosu ve "Çekirdekle geleceği hesapla" sloganı basılmıştır. Chengdu paketini de görebilirsiniz, ancak belirli bir model veya spesifikasyon yoktur.

C86, Çin x86'yı temsil etmelidir.

AM4'te bağımsız olarak paketlenen AMD Ryzen'den farklı olarak, Haiguang, BGA entegre paketini benimser ve doğrudan anakarta lehimlenir , Değiştirilemez ve yükseltilemez, basit bir 6 fazlı güç kaynağı ile desteklenir, ancak garip bir şekilde, radyatör kurulum deliği aralığı AMD AM4 özellikleri değil, Intel'dir.

Genel kart tipi mciroATX'tir ve güç kaynağı arabiriminde 24 pimli ana güç kaynağı, 8 pimli yardımcı güç kaynağı ve D şeklinde büyük 4 pimli yardımcı güç kaynağı bulunur. Ayrıca iki pil var, biri açıkça BIOS'u kurtarmak için, diğeri bilinmiyor.

İşlemcinin üzerinde iki bellek yuvası bulunur, tipik sunucu düzeni ısı dağılımını kolaylaştırmak içindir ve dört SATA 6 Gbps disk arabirimi, iki PCIe 3.0 x16 ve bir PCIe 3.0 x4 genişletme yuvası vardır.

Haiguang aslında bir SoC'dir, girdi ve çıktıyı bir Lattice Semiconductor FPGA, SATA arabirimi, dört grup LED göstergesi ve çeşitli özelleştirilmiş arabirimler, pimler, düğmeler sağlar.

Elbette entegre GPU yoktur, sunucuda yaygındır IPMI denetleyici ve ASPEED AST2500 yongası, basit 2D grafik çıkışı sağlar.

Bir Ryzen işlemci takın, boyut tamamen aynıdır.

Bu, Haiguang sunucusunun 32 çekirdekli bir sürümüdür. Genel boyutlar neredeyse yiv kırıcı ve Xiaolong'unkilerle aynıdır. Ayrıca koruyucu bir braketi vardır. Aynı zamanda yüzeyde 7185 model logosunu görebilirsiniz ve diğerleri masaüstü sürümüne benzer.

Sunucu makinesi Sugon'dan gelir ve bilgi işlem ve depolama pazarına yöneliktir. Çift kanalda toplam 64 çekirdek vardır, her kanal 4 U.2 sabit sürücüyü, 16 SATA sabit sürücüyü destekler ve bellek sekiz kanalı destekler, ancak bu test bazı sınırlamalar nedeniyle dört kanal çalıştırmıştır.

CPU-Z yazılımı henüz Haiguang'ı desteklemiyor, sunucu sürümü doğrudan çalışamıyor ve masaüstü sürümü yalnızca sekiz çekirdek gibi küçük bir bilgiyi algılayabilir, 3.2GHz frekansı , Ama tuhaf olan, komut setinde AVX, AVX2 ve FMA3 gösteriliyor, ancak gerçek test kullanılamıyor.En azından henüz hiçbir yöntem kullanılamıyor. (Aslında, AIDA64 ile test edilmelidir. Haiguang geçen yıl desteklendi.)

Sonunda dört puan

Testte, 8 çekirdekli masaüstü Haiguang Windows 10 Professional Edition ile donatılmıştır ve çift kanallı 32 çekirdekli sunucu Haiguang, Windows 10 Enterprise Edition ile donatılmıştır.Ancak, anormal AVX ve AVX2 komut setleri nedeniyle birçok test çalıştırılamaz ve projeler sınırlıdır.

8 çekirdekli Haiguang'ın performansı, 6 çekirdekli Ryzen 51600X ve 8 çekirdekli Ryzen 71800X'in performansına kabaca benzer, ancak son GeekBench 4 tek iş parçacıklı şifreleme performansı gibi bazı testlerde 4 çekirdekli Athlon 200GE'den daha düşük olabilir.

Çift kanallı 32 çekirdekli Haiguang'ın performansı tam bir karmaşa. Çoğu durumda, Ryzen 71800X kadar iyi değil. Tabii ki, Ryzen 93950X veya hatta Ripper ile karşılaştırılamaz.Tek daha iyi olan, daha üstün tamsayı performansına sahip olan ve kayan nokta gösteren Corona'dır. Komut setinin azaltılmasının ciddi etkisi.

5. Nadir fırsatlar büyük önem taşır

Belki koşu skorlarını izledikten sonra herkes çok hayal kırıklığına uğrayacaktır Açıkçası ilk bakışta biraz beklenmedik ama aslında mantıklı.

İki Amerikan devi Intel ve AMD'nin temel varlıkları olan x86 CPU mimarisi, özellikle Zen gibi çok başarılı son mimari, asla kolay kolay sızdırılmayacak.Genel mantığa göre, onu elde etme olasılığımız sıfır olmalıdır. Bunu düşünmeye cesaret edemiyorum, ama çeşitli faktörler sayesinde gerçekten elimizde.

AMDnin Haiguangın mimarisinin temelindeki açıklığının ne düzeyde olduğunu bilmiyoruz, ama aslında tüm paket bu. Spesifikasyonlar küçülmüş olsa da, önemli bir azalma yoktur ve Haiguang'ın kendi başına değiştirmesine ve tasarlamasına izin verilir (özellikle Hassas güvenlik şifrelemesi), araştırmacılarımızın uzun, uzun bir süre çalışması için yeterli olmuştur.

Bunun eşi görülmemiş bir tarihsel fırsat olduğu söylenebilir, bize en son ve en gelişmiş entegre devre tasarımına bir göz atabilir ve son derece değerli deneyimler kazanabilir.Bu işbirliği modeli de düşünmeye ve öğrenmeye değer.

Belki gelecekte uzun bir süre için böyle bir fırsat tekrar olmayacak En azından AMD, takip eden Zen 2/3/4 ve benzerlerinin Haiguang'ı yetkilendirmeye devam etme niyeti olmadığını açıkça belirtti.

Genel olarak, ister masaüstünde ister sunucuda olsun, Haiguang işlemcisinin performansı gerçekten düzdür Sonuçta, komut seti gibi temel özellikler büyük ölçüde azaltıldı ve bu kadar gelişmiş bir mimarinin araştırılması ve optimizasyonu zaman alacak.

fakat Haiguang işlemcisinin önemi hiçbir şekilde yüksek performans değil, yepyeni bir başlangıç ve atılımdır. Bazı özel ve hassas endüstriler ve alanlar için şu anda ihtiyaç duyulan şey mutlak yüksek performans değil, önce var olma ve kullanım sorununu çözmektir.

Ayrıca VIA'nın x86 teknolojisi Zhaoxin var. Mimari teknolojisi Intel ve AMD'den çok daha kötü olmasına rağmen, elimizde daha fazla özgürlük var. Bazı özel ihtiyaçları karşılamak sorun değil. Hatta perakende satışa bile başladı Pazara nüfus etme.

Yol her zaman adım adım atılmalı, devam ettiğimiz sürece umut ve gelecek var, üstelik birden fazla yolumuz var.

ZOTAC mini makinesi RTX 2060'a takılı: ayrıca 2.5 Gigabit ağ kartı var, Wi-Fi 6
önceki
TNGA + hibrit! Toyota Veranda'nın yakıt tüketimi Fit ile karşılaştırılabilir: Bir depo yakıt 1.000 kilometreye kadar koşabilir
Sonraki
vivio Z6 piyasaya çıktı: 765G, 5000mAh, 44W hızlı şarj, 2198 yuan için dört kamera satın alın
Lynk & Co'nun amiral gemisi SUV 05 yapılandırma bilgileri açığa çıktı: Baş üstü ekranı + parmak izi tanıma önümüzdeki ay kullanıma sunulacak
360, QQ'yu bir Truva atı olarak mı öldürdü? Resmi cevap
360, QQ'yu bir Truva atı olarak mı öldürdü? Resmi cevap
Vivo APEX 2020 çıktı, siyah teknolojiye bir göz atalım
Vivo APEX 2020 konsept makine geliyor, ekran altı kamera öne çıkan en büyük şey değil
O polis memuru olmasaydı, Pekin, Shunyi'de o gece, bu E-doğumlu "North Drift" i daha da ürpertici hale getirebilirdi.
Mi Watch Premium Edition'ın ön satışı sadece 1999 yuan'dır ve 399 yuan gerçek kablosuz Bluetooth kulaklık da ücretsizdir.
Baidu panikledi mi? Toutiao arama uygulaması çevrimiçi, güçlü yeteneklere sahip ve reklamsız
Baidu panikledi mi? Toutiao arama uygulaması çevrimiçi, güçlü yeteneklere sahip ve reklamsız
Yüksek kaliteli ve tam işlevli deneyim HyperX Alpha Geliştirilmiş Oyun Kulaklığı
5G terminallerinin popülerleşmesi doğdu, vivo Z62198 yuan'dan başlıyor
To Top